We're thinking of getting a Hive remote-controlled central heating
controller/thermostat so we can set our heating to come on several hours
before we get home from holiday etc.

I'm trying to work out whether we need a single- or dual-channel controller.
Hive's customer support was di they wouldn't offer any advice and just
said "speak to a qualified central heating installer". Imagine not being
able to offer any pre-sales advice!

We have a combi boiler which currently has a dual-timer: one for the central
heating and one for the hot water. The hot water is pre-heated in a
reservoir in the boiler, hence the reason for being able to time when that
pre-heat comes on and off, so it's not wasting fuel keeping the reservoir
hot overnight.

Hive say "single-channel for combi; dual channel for conventional boiler
with hot water cylinder". Our system sounds as if it has some features of
both: it's mostly heat-on-demand but with timed pre-heat of a small
reservoir in the boiler.

So, single or dual?
